Best Nature in Zurich

  • Silsersee

    Silsersee, also known as Lake Sils, is a beautiful alpine lake in the Engadin valley, popular for water sports.

  • Limmernsee

    Limmernsee is an artificial lake in the Glarus Alps, known for its striking reservoir and surrounding hiking trails.

  • Walensee

    Walensee is a picturesque lake in Eastern Switzerland, surrounded by steep cliffs and offering beautiful scenery and outdoor activities.

  • Oeschinensee

    Oeschinensee is a breathtaking alpine lake near Kandersteg, renowned for its turquoise waters and dramatic mountain backdrop.

  • Lauterbrunnen

    Lauterbrunnen is known for its waterfall cascading into the valley, with access to car-free villages like Mürren and Wengen via cable car and tram.

  • Rhine Falls

    Rhine Falls, located a 50-minute train ride from Zurich, is the largest waterfall in Europe by volume and features a nearby castle and lookout decks.
